A leading flooring contractor in Preston is seeking a permanent Full Time manager to supervise multiple teams and ensure effective departmental operations. The candidate must have excellent communication and organisational skills, proven team management experience, and be equipped with a UK driving licence and current CSCS card.
Benefits include:
- Competitive bonus
- Extensive training
- Healthcare plan
The role requires great customer service focus and compliance management.
